A payday loan is a short-term loan with high fees that make it an expensive way to borrow money. It is also called a high-cost loan and high-cost credit. You may borrow up to $1,500 and you may have up to 62 days to pay it back. Payday loans are different from other traditional loans because:

High-cost credit contracts are currently regulated in Alberta, Manitoba, and Québec. B.C. introduced in 2024 the “Amendment Act” which will add a new Part 6.3 to the Business Practices Consumer Protection Act to address high-cost credit contracts.
